Jana and Allan are recapping another week of The Masked Singer season 13, and they learn that fun is "everywhere you look" when they talk to the Cherry Blossom herself: Candace Cameron Bure!

The Full House star shares her experience performing on the Masked Singer and how scary it can be for a non-singer, even without the mask!
And we find out if Candace would ever make a return to the sitcom world!
